The refractive index of materials varies with the wavelength (and frequency) of light. This is called dispersion and causes prisms and rainbows to divide white light into its constituent spectral colors. This can be conveniently taken into account by … Zobraziť viac Web23. apr 2024 · Tints and Shades. If a surface isn't white, then the closer its color is to white, the more light it reflects. Pastel and off-white colors reflect more light than deep tones. Adding white to a color is called tinting the color, and it increases the color's reflectivity. The contrasting procedure is to add black to decrease the reflectivity. pekin insurance company address
